(bug): impossible to connect to remote server

This commit is contained in:
Harry 2024-08-25 14:19:54 +02:00
parent 6e87a94b20
commit 83625c3fa0

View file

@ -1,4 +1,9 @@
{ config, secrets, ... }:
{
config,
secrets,
pkgs,
...
}:
{
imports = [
./backups-repos.nix
@ -8,6 +13,14 @@
sopsFile = "${secrets}/secrets/backup.yaml";
};
sops.secrets.sshBorgOffsiteBackup = {
sopsFile = "${secrets}/secrets/backup.yaml";
};
sops.secrets.borgOffsiteBackupHostKeys = {
sopsFile = "${secrets}/secrets/backup.yaml";
};
services.borgbackup.jobs = {
/*
localBackup = {
@ -71,7 +84,7 @@
];
exclude_patterns = [ "/home/*/.cache" ];
encryption_passcommand = "cat /run/secrets/borgRemoteServerPassword";
ssh_command = "ssh -i /home/homelab/.ssh/backup/id_ed25519";
ssh_command = "ssh -o GlobalKnownHostsFile=${config.sops.secrets.borgOffsiteBackupHostKeys.path} -i ${config.sops.secrets.sshBorgOffsiteBackup.path}";
};
};
};